Sundowns dominate latest Bafana Bafana squad with NINE stars!

Mamelodi Sundowns dominate the latest Bafana Bafana squad which Hugo Broos announced on Thursday afternoon.

The Brazilians have NINE stars who will carry the South African flag against both Lesotho and Benin on 21 and 25 March respectively.

Bafana Bafana will host Lesotho at the New Peter Mokaba Stadium on 21 March before traveling to Benin on 25 March.

As expected, Sundowns form the core of Broos’ squad given their quality and dominance in the league.

The nine players are Ronwen Williams, Khuliso Mudau, Aubrey Modiba, Grant Kekana, Teboho Mokoena, Jayden Adams, Bathusi Aubaas, Thapelo Morena, and Iqraam Rayners.

Broos also included in-form Thabo Moloisane while both Percy Tau and Lyle Foster returned to the Bafana Bafana setup.

Bafana Bafana understand the importance of beating both Lesotho and Benin as they would be in pole position to qualify for the 2026 FIFA World Cup finals.

Broos’ men are currently second in Group C with seven points, level with Benin and Rwanda while Lesotho are fourth with five points.

They have already beaten Benin 2-1 in the first leg which was played at Moses Mabhida Stadium in November 2023.

The 23-man squad will assemble in Johannesburg on Sunday, 18 March for their first training session on Monday.

Bafana Bafana will then travel to Polokwane later that week for the final preparations of the encounter against their neighbours.

BAFANA BAFANA SQUAD TO FACE LESOTHO AND BENIN IN FULL

Goalkeepers: Ronwen Williams, Sipho Chaine and Ricardo Goss

Defenders: Nyiko Mobbie, Aubrey Modiba, Thabo Moloisane, Siyabonga Ngezana, Khuliso Mudau, Grant Kekana and Fawaaz Basadien, and Nkosinathi Sibisi

Midfielders: Teboho Mokoena, Jayden Adams, Bathusi Aubaas, and Thalente Mbatha

Forwards: Oswin Appollis, Iqraam Rayners, Patrick Maswanganyi, Relebohile Mofokeng, Percy Tau, Thapelo Morena, Elias Mokwana, and Lyle Foster
